I hope the brand new print Alan has bought in England has a faultless sound stripe. I did get 4 prints of GREASE from England and all had a bad sound stripe. I had to send all prints back and ended up without GREASE on super8mm.

I would gladly order some new super8mm full feature prints in the future but it is really hard to get a faultless new print nowadays. Mostly the sound stripe is very poor. Thus I am always looking for old KODAK pre-striped prints, which do not have these troubles.
